Adaptive Security is a fast-growing cybersecurity company. With a highly driven team of 40 Business Development Representatives (BDRs) spread across New York, Los Angeles, and San Francisco, their outbound engine is critical to their pipeline generation.

The Challenge: Disconnected Tools and "The Manual Tax"

Before fully adopting Nooks, Adaptive Security was suffering from severe tool sprawl. Their tech stack was disjointed, forcing reps to constantly jump between their CRM, their Sales Engagement Platform (SEP), and external research tools.

"We were frequently running into issues with things like our CRM syncing to our SEP and lag times there," explains George Cunningham, BDR Manager at Adaptive. "It just really prevented us from moving as fast as we wanted to move."

For the frontline BDRs, this disjointed workflow resulted in a massive "manual tax." Drafting a single personalized email required clicking through three or four different tools just to gather relevant context. "We couldn't see what was going on at the account level or the prospect level in a very efficient manner," notes Madhav Raja, New Business - APAC.

Adaptive Security needed to scale their output, but they knew they couldn't just tell reps to work harder in a broken system. They needed to consolidate their stack and modernize their approach.

The Solution: A Unified, AI-Powered Workspace

Adaptive Security was already using the Nooks dialer with great success. When it came time to consolidate their stack, moving their sequencing and AI research into Nooks was the logical next step.

"We saw it as a great opportunity to decrease the size of our tech stack and move reps from clicking through three or four different tools every day to being in two or maybe three," says Cunningham. "The ideal end goal is that they can live solely in one tool for most of their work."

The Results: Record-Breaking Output and Pipeline

By consolidating their tools and leveraging AI for research and sequencing, Adaptive Security saw an immediate and massive spike in their outbound performance.

  • 4x Increase in Response Rates: "We were at about a 1% response rate before we moved onto Nooks sequencing," states Cunningham. "Since we've moved across, our response rate is up over 4% now, so a 4x improvement."
  • Massive Volume Increase: Because reps no longer have to spend precious minutes researching a single prospect, email send volume has increased "three to four fold."
  • Zero to Twenty: The quality of the AI-assisted outreach completely changed the game for inbound replies. "Email bookings prior were non-existent, and now there is call it 20 email bookings a day," says Afriat.
  • Record-Breaking Bookings: After fully deploying the Nooks SEP in January, Cunningham notes that the first two weeks in February were "two of the best weeks that we've ever had in terms of outbound bookings."
